9 WAYS TO WHITEN LAUNDRY WITHOUT BLEACH - REAL SIMPLE

  • Distilled White Vinegar. Add one cup of distilled white vinegar to one gallon of hot water. Submerge the white fabric into the mixture and allow it to soak overnight, then launder as usual.
  • Lemons. The citric acid in lemons can bleach fabrics and works well to whiten cotton, linen, and polyester fibers. Mix a half cup of lemon juice (from about four lemons) into one gallon of hot water.
  • Baking Soda. Stir one cup of baking soda into one gallon of boiling water, then remove from heat and add the dingy white clothes. Let them soak for at least an hour or overnight.
  • Hydrogen Peroxide. Safe to use on all washable fabrics, hydrogen peroxide is a mild form of oxygen bleach. Use the same 3 percent solution sold in drugstores for first aid and add one cup to the washing machine's bleach dispenser.
  • Bluing. Mrs. Stewart's Liquid Bluing, $5, amazon.com. An old-fashioned product that comes in either a powdered or liquid formula, bluing adds a trace of blue iron pigment that makes the fabric appear whiter to the human eye.
  • Color Remover. Rit Color Remover, $5.50, amazon.com. Used by textile artists, color removers are chlorine-free but contain sodium hydrosulfite to remove dye from fabrics.
  • Dishwasher Detergent. When you don't have any chlorine beach on hand or don't have room to store a big container of bleach, try this trick. Most powdered dishwasher detergents contain sodium hypochlorite (chlorine bleach) that will whiten natural fiber fabrics.
  • Borax. A naturally occurring mineral, borax is a chlorine bleach alternative that helps remove stains and cuts through dulling residue. Add a half cup of powdered borax per one gallon of warm water.
  • Sunshine. The sun's ultraviolet rays can cause colorful clothes to fade, but they also brighten white laundry. The UV rays not only bleach cloth but also kill many types of germs and help to disinfect fabrics.


8 WAYS TO BRIGHTEN WHITE CLOTHES AND BANISH DINGINESS FOR GOOD

  • Bleach. Most bleaches, such as chlorine bleach, oxygen bleach, and hydrogen peroxide, break up stains through a chemical action called oxidation. Detergents remove stains while bleaches turn stains colorless by chemically altering their molecules.
  • Bluing Liquid. Bluing liquid (which contains Prussian blue, or ferric ferrocyanide, and water combined) helps keep whites sparkling white. The liquid adds a subtle hint of blue to the fabric to make it appear whiter and brighter.
  • Enzyme Presoaks. Enzyme presoaks ($6, Walmart) are great for getting out tough protein stains. They're also helpful with whitening and brightening, because they remove stains that cause yellowing.
  • Lemon Juice. Lemon juice is a natural laundry whitener and freshener. Add one cup to your washing machine water along with your detergent. Add your laundry and wash as usual.
  • Sodium Bicarbonate (Baking Soda) Sodium bicarbonate, or baking soda, helps deodorize and soften your clothes. Add 1/2 cup of baking soda along with your regular liquid laundry detergent at the start of the wash cycle.
  • Sodium Borate (Borax) A naturally occurring mineral, borax helps remove stains, and it deodorizes and brightens clothes. Borax ($6, Target) also breaks down the minerals in the water, so the detergent can work better.
  • Sodium Carbonate (Washing Soda) A chemical compound similar to baking soda, washing soda ($5, Walmart) has a higher level of alkaline that makes it a powerful cleaning agent.
  • White Distilled Vinegar. An excellent fabric softener and deodorizer, distilled white vinegar works in the rinse cycle. Pour 1/4 cup into your washing machine during the last rinse cycle.
